Battlefield 6's New Rush Mode Under Fire: Too Small to Conquer?
Battlefield fans eagerly anticipated the return of Rush mode in Battlefield 6 (now Battlefield 2042), a fan-favorite from previous installments. However, early gameplay reveals and player feedback have painted a less-than-optimistic picture, with widespread criticism focusing on the significantly smaller map sizes. Is this a fatal flaw, or simply a matter of adaptation?
The iconic Rush mode, known for its large-scale assaults on strategically vital objectives, has seemingly been downsized in Battlefield 2042. Instead of the sprawling battlefields of previous iterations, players are reporting significantly cramped maps, leading to a feeling of claustrophobia and a lack of the strategic depth that defined the mode. This stark departure from the classic Rush experience has sparked a heated debate amongst the Battlefield community.
<h3>Smaller Maps, Smaller Strategies?</h3>
The core issue, as highlighted by numerous online forums and social media discussions, centers around the diminished scale of the maps. The reduced size limits the tactical options available to players. Maneuvering, flanking, and utilizing the environment to gain an advantage – all key elements of a successful Rush strategy – are severely hampered by the confined spaces. This leads to more chaotic, less strategic gameplay, a departure from the calculated advances and retreats that characterized previous iterations.
<h3>The Community Speaks Out</h3>
The reaction from the Battlefield community has been swift and largely negative. Many veteran players express disappointment, arguing that the smaller maps fundamentally alter the essence of Rush mode. The feeling of expansive combat, the strategic deployment of squads, and the satisfying sense of accomplishment after securing an objective are all diminished in this new, condensed version. Online forums are flooded with threads detailing player frustrations, with many questioning the design choices behind the change. Popular gaming YouTubers and streamers have also echoed these concerns, further amplifying the criticism.
